Prostir

Case 02

Tutor kursu ze state machine

Autor kursu zamienia lekcje w tutora AI, który zna state ucznia, pamięta postęp i blokuje przeskakiwanie etapów.

State machineUser memoryWiedza kursuGates

Case 02

Tutor opisuje każdy krok jako state, event, guard, action i next state, a postęp zapisuje na sesji albo użytkowniku.

Autor kursu zamienia lekcje w tutora AI, który zna state ucznia, pamięta postęp i blokuje przeskakiwanie etapów.

Odbiorcy Twórcy kursów, tutorzy językowi, coachowie, bootcampy i edukatorzy.
Rezultat Tutor opisuje każdy krok jako state, event, guard, action i next state, a postęp zapisuje na sesji albo użytkowniku.
Stack budowy State machine · User memory · Wiedza kursu · Gates

Case 02

Tutor kursu ze state machine

Autor kursu zamienia lekcje w tutora AI, który zna state ucznia, pamięta postęp i blokuje przeskakiwanie etapów.

01

Przed Prostir uczeń gubi się między krokami

Kurs ma lekcje, ćwiczenia, rubryki i przykłady, ale uczeń nadal pyta, co robić dalej.

  • App zaczyna od state map: intro, concept, practice, quiz, review i next lesson.
  • Każda transition ma powód: wystarczająco poprawnych odpowiedzi, kolejny hint, powtórka practice albo advance.
02

Jak state machine opowiada lekcję

Current state mówi, że uczeń ćwiczy jeden concept, więc tutor daje podpowiedzi zamiast od razu przejść do odpowiedzi.

  • State: practice
  • Event + guard
  • Action + next state
01 State: practice

Current state mówi, że uczeń ćwiczy jeden concept, więc tutor daje podpowiedzi zamiast od razu przejść do odpowiedzi.

02 Event + guard

Uczeń chce iść dalej. Tutor sprawdza, czy event can fire: poprawne próby, wymagana refleksja albo zdany quiz.

03 Action + next state

Jeśli guard przechodzi, Prostir zapisuje progress i przełącza do review albo next lesson; jeśli nie, app zostawia ucznia w practice.

03

Po Prostir kurs ma kontrolowaną ścieżkę

Tutor przestaje być luźnym chatem i staje się learning journey z regułami.

  • State i memory są widoczną wartością: resume, retry, unlock, review i advance.
  • Autor kursu sprzedaje tutora bez własnej platformy edukacyjnej.
04

Roadmap case

Teraz: wgrać lekcje, quizy, rubryki i dozwolone state transitions.

  • Potem: dodać progress per student, retry i memory dla trwałych faktów nauki.
  • Później: spakować tutora dla cohortów lub płatnych kursów z dostępem, raportami i limitami.

Zbuduj ten wzorzec

Tutor opisuje każdy krok jako state, event, guard, action i next state, a postęp zapisuje na sesji albo użytkowniku.

Autor kursu zamienia lekcje w tutora AI, który zna state ucznia, pamięta postęp i blokuje przeskakiwanie etapów.